## Sync Notes — Tax-Rate Lookup Cache (excerpt)

Plugin authors: the Vellgrove tax-rate cache now defaults to a 6-hour TTL; override via the `rateCacheTtl` config key. Stale entries are served with a `cache-state` header so plugins can decide whether to force refresh. Breaking change: the synchronous lookup API is deprecated next release — migrate to the async variant. Questions on migration timing should go to the cache maintainer listed below.

approver of hagug-bafof = Istix Lamix Queniel Eliius

☐ Key Ceremony Step 7 — Firmware Channel Custodian Check

Hey plugin authors, this one's on you: before we rotate the Brindlepath firmware update channel keys, confirm your plugin's manifest points at the new channel ID (it changed last ceremony and three plugins broke, no names). Once the custodians have split the new key shares, the old escrow bundle gets retired. If you need to pull anything from that bundle before retirement, unlock it with the recovery passphrase directly below.

strongbox words: ulamir-ulaix

Subject: Memtrace cut-over complete

Team,

Cut-over to Memtrace v2 for GPU memory profiling finished last night. Old v1 agents are disabled; any tickets referencing v1 dashboards should be closed as resolved-by-migration. Sampling overhead is now under 2% and allocation traces include kernel names. Known gap: profiles older than 30 days were not migrated. Point customers at the v2 docs for setup questions. For reference when troubleshooting, the agent now runs with the following configuration.

settings of bagaf-bawip:
[aldax]
port = 5000
region = south-4
host = aldax.brasklabs.corp
team = brivan
timeout_ms = 2000
retries = 2

Welcome to the Fernwick plugin program! Your plugin hooks into the Invoyard PDF renderer after layout but before signing — see the lifecycle diagram in the docs folder. Most authors only need the header and line-item hooks. To test against the sandbox renderer you'll need access to the shared plugin vault, so store the recovery passphrase below somewhere safe before your first build.

strongbox words: druath-quenael